Techniques for Boosting Precision

Developing precision in sports is not only about physical training but also mental acuity. Visualization techniques are widely recognized for their effectiveness in sports performance. Imagining the perfect execution of a skill can prepare your brain and muscles for the actual event. Many professional athletes use imaging as part of their routine, finding it enhances their focus and accuracy during critical moments.

In addition to visualization, feedback is crucial for anyone looking to improve their precision. Coaches and trainers often use video analysis to break down an athlete’s technique. By observing footage of their performances, athletes can identify areas that need refinement. This continuous loop of practice and analysis fosters a deep understanding of one’s capabilities and limitations, propelling them towards higher precision and overall performance.

Diet and Precision: Understanding the Connection

Nutritional choices play a pivotal role in an athlete’s ability to maintain precision. A balanced diet provides the necessary fuel for peak performance, ensuring that athletes have the energy and mental clarity needed for precise execution. Macronutrients like carbohydrates, proteins, and fats must be sufficiently consumed to support intensive training sessions while micronutrients are vital for overall health and recovery.

Hydration is another critical component often overlooked in the pursuit of precision. Proper water intake regulates body temperature and keeps muscles coordinated. When athletes are adequately hydrated, their reflexes and response times are optimized, contributing to enhanced precision in their sport. Coupling a well-rounded diet with optimal hydration levels ensures athletes can train longer and with more focus, directly impacting their performance quality.
